RAM Kangaroo

Following the success of using de-frocked priests to transport infantry during Operation Totalise, the British set about converting Shermans and Canadian RAM tanks - which were based on the Sherman to act as Armoured Personnel Carriers. These were effectively stripped down tanks with the turrets removed with room for up to 11 infantry and 2 crew allowing them top be transported with less casualties than the walking PBI. RAM II Kangaroos saw service throughout NW Europe between 1944 and 1945.
